Bayern Munich, Manchester City to play at Packers' Lambeau Field this summer

Lambeau Field, home of the Green Bay Packers, is arguably the most historic standing NFL site in the United States but will host a different type of football game this summer. 

As noted by Reuters (h/t ESPN), German giants Bayern Munich and reigning English Premier League champions Manchester City will play an exhibition match at Lambeau Field on July 23. This will be the first soccer match held at the venue. 

Bayern made history last month by securing a remarkable 10th consecutive Bundesliga title. City finished the 2020-21 season atop the table for the English top flight and currently lead the league with 83 points, one more than second-place Liverpool have at the start of May. 

“We are looking forward to hosting a different kind of football at Lambeau Field this summer as we welcome FC Bayern Munich and Manchester City to Green Bay," Packers president and CEO Mark Murphy said for a statement released on the Manchester City website. "Our home stadium is renowned for its history and tradition, and we’re honoured to host two equally historic clubs from across the pond. We’re looking forward to seeing their devoted supporters from around the world attend Lambeau Field’s debut soccer match."

City will also face Mexico's Club America in Houston on July 20, while Bayern will play against Major League Soccer club D.C. United in Washington, D.C. that same day.
